New recruits at VHE

VHE are pleased to welcome four new members to the team.

Katy Shires and Steven Ashton have re-joined VHE as Geo-Environmental Engineers and Luke Ashforth-Murray has re-joined us as a Graduate Quantity Surveyor after completing their degrees.

During their time as placement students all three contributed tremendously, having been involved in some superb work, gaining broad, practical experience to help their studies and choice of career.

Steven and Katy enjoyed a successful year in the VHE Technology department having worked at a number of different sites including a riverside former timber yard and gas works in Lewes, East Sussex; a community sports stadium in Leicester; a gas holder demolition in Wallasey; a former power station site in Northfleet and a residential site in Wrexham.

Luke, working in the VHE Commercial department, was involved in projects such as Rossington Colliery, Prince of Wales Colliery, Trent Basin, Norfolk Park, Dalmarnock Gasworks and North Gawber.

Richard Howarth has also re-joined VHE and is supporting the Sighthill team in Glasgow.
